The Art of the Dodge: Mastering the Gameplay Mechanics
Succeeding in this game isn’t just about luck; it requires a degree of skill and strategic thinking. Players must carefully time their chicken’s movements, anticipating the flow of traffic and identifying safe gaps to cross. The speed of the vehicles, the density of the traffic, and the occasional unpredictable swerving all contribute to the challenge. Mastering the controls is the first step towards becoming a true chicken crossing champion. The game typically employs simple tap-to-move controls, requiring players to tap the screen to make the chicken advance. However, the timing of these taps is critical. Too early, and the chicken will find itself in the path of an oncoming vehicle. Too late, and a gap may have closed, resulting in a feathery demise. Practicing and developing a sense of rhythm are essential to navigating the increasingly complex traffic patterns later in the game.

The Evolution of the 'Chicken Road' Genre
The concept of guiding a character across a busy road has spawned a vast genre of mobile games, each with its own unique twists and variations. Initially inspired by the classic arcade game Frogger, these games have evolved to incorporate a wide range of features, including different characters, environments, power-ups, and customization options. The core gameplay loop remains largely the same – navigate an obstacle course while avoiding hazards – but the presentation and overall experience can vary significantly. Some games focus on realism, aiming to recreate the look and feel of a real-world highway, while others embrace a more cartoonish and whimsical aesthetic. The addition of multiplayer modes has also become increasingly common, allowing players to compete against each other in real-time.
